The media is an important part of a modern community. Some parts of the media participate actively in the work for a safe traffic. Other parts are actively working for a reduced road traffic safety.

Some media has the commercial interest connected to advertisements from the marketing of vehicles. They have a tendency to promote the same attitudes as governed by their advertising customers. This tendency seams quite clear in the media having advertisements from the car industry.

"Autofil" was a television program  in the Norwegian state owned broadcasting company. They seams to have a preference related to speed and joy in the cars on the road. Their message does not promote safe traffic on Norwegian roads.

The VW Polo Cross has been "tested" by Autofil.  "The car was thrilling and gave great enjoyment to the driver."

The total "Autofil" presentations promotes unsafe driving on the roads. From 26 May 2008 and the rest of that week, the Autofil TV program was in the focus of media. This web-page took an active part in this. On 16 June the message from NRK informed, that the "Autofil" TV program will be stopped after 10 years and more then 100 protgrams during these years.

"If you in reality want speed and excitement, you can get the C30 with a 220 Hp motor. With that motor you will have power in surplus." writes journalist Jan Harry Svendsen in Aftenposten 23 April 2007. By this wording the journalist and the newspaper promotes unsafe driving on the roads.
